The commission has also helped to root out the impunity concealed by Guatemala’s leaders. In 2009, for instance, the panel uncovered a conspiracy to frame the sitting president, Alvaro Colom, for murder. Colom was later arrested on corruption charges. In its most stunning case, the commission compiled evidence that brought down Guatemala’s last president, Otto Perez Molina, for his involvement in a customs fraud scheme.
